Good things to know

Which word is more common?

Shape is a more common word than silhouette in everyday language, as it is more versatile and covers a wider range of contexts.

What’s the difference in the tone of formality between silhouette and shape?

Both silhouette and shape can be used in formal and informal contexts, but silhouette may be associated with a more artistic or creative tone, while shape can be used in technical or scientific contexts.
